κατάρρῠσις

katarrusis · ἡ

flowing down

Generated live from the audited corpus — every figure on this page is a database query, not prose from memory.

What it meant

κατάρρῠσις · katarrysis — LSJ

flowing down

flowing down, of soap into the eyes, Philum. ap. Orib. 45.29.60; of phlegm, Mich. in PN 78.17.

2 sinking down

sinking down, Gal. 18(2).702.
